One of the most notable additions in the cctools 65 timeframe was support for arm64_32 – a hybrid ABI used in (Apple Watch Series 4 and later, from watchOS 5 onward). It uses 64-bit instructions but 32-bit pointers, reducing memory footprint.
The strip and ranlib utilities within version 65 utilize optimized hash lookup tables. When processing massive binaries—such as monolithic game engines or framework-heavy applications—the time spent indexing and stripping local symbols is reduced.
